Mistake 1: Choosing the Wrong System Size

This is the single most common error when installing home solar. A system that is too small will not cover your energy needs. A system that is too large wastes your money upfront and may underperform simply because it is never running at the right load.

Getting sizing right means understanding your actual electricity consumption, not just guessing. A typical Kenyan home may need anywhere from 1 to 3 kilowatts of solar capacity, but this varies enormously depending on your appliances, usage habits, and whether you want battery backup. Before installing home solar, always carry out a proper energy audit. Count your appliances, estimate daily usage hours, and let your installer do the maths correctly.

Mistake 2: Ignoring Roof Orientation and Shading

Your roof is not just a platform, it is a critical part of your solar equation. Panels placed on the wrong face of your roof, or in areas with partial shade from trees or neighbouring buildings, can dramatically reduce energy production. Even a small shadow falling across one panel can affect the output of an entire string in certain system designs.

A good installer will assess your roof’s orientation, tilt angle, and shading patterns across different times of day and different seasons. This is not something you can eyeball on installation day. It requires careful planning upfront. The International Renewable Energy Agency consistently highlights proper site assessment as a foundational step for maximising residential solar output.

Mistake 3: Getting the Inverter Wrong

The inverter is the brain of your solar system. It converts the direct current your panels produce into the alternating current your home actually uses. An inverter that is too small will clip your system’s output during peak sun hours, meaning energy your panels are generating simply goes to waste. An inverter that is too large will operate inefficiently at low loads, also costing you.

Beyond size, the type matters too. String inverters, microinverters, and hybrid inverters all suit different setups. If you plan to add battery storage later (which most homeowners eventually do) your inverter needs to be compatible. Installing home solar without thinking about future expansion is a very common and very costly oversight.

Mistake 4: Using Low-Quality Components to Save Money

It is tempting to look for the cheapest panels and batteries available. However, low-quality components often carry shorter warranties, degrade faster, and may not perform reliably in Kenya’s climate. Some cheap inverters fail within a few years, and replacing them eats up the savings you thought you were making.

When installing home solar, the quality of every component matters, from the panels and mounting hardware right down to the cabling and connectors. Research from the National Renewable Energy Laboratory has found that faulty connectors and poor wiring are behind a significant proportion of solar system failures. That is a sobering fact worth remembering when comparing quotes.

Mistake 5: Skipping Professional Installation

DIY solar is possible for some aspects of a system, but the electrical connections, grounding, and final commissioning should always involve a certified professional. Improper grounding alone can create fire hazards and expose your household to dangerous electrical faults. Beyond safety, many manufacturers will void their warranty if the system is not professionally installed.

In Kenya, compliance with local energy and safety standards is also important, especially for grid-tied systems. An unqualified installation can result in the system being disconnected or require expensive modifications later. The money saved on installation labour rarely covers the cost of putting things right afterwards.

Mistake 6: Neglecting Maintenance After Installation

Installing home solar is not a one-and-done event. Dust and debris accumulate on panels, particularly in Kenya’s drier regions, and can reduce output noticeably over time. Connections can loosen. Monitoring systems can flag problems that go unnoticed without regular checks.

Schedule annual professional inspections. Clean your panels periodically with water and a soft cloth. Use your system’s monitoring app or device to track performance and catch drops in output early. Small issues caught in time rarely become expensive ones.

3. How often do solar panels need cleaning in Kenya?

In dusty areas, cleaning every one to two months is advisable. A gentle rinse with water and a soft cloth is usually all it takes to maintain good efficiency.

4. What happens if my inverter is the wrong size?

An undersized inverter clips your energy output during peak sun hours. An oversized one runs inefficiently. Both reduce your return on investment, sometimes significantly over a 25-year lifespan.
